public class AuthenticationInfoHeader extends AuthenticationHeader
LWS_SEPARATOR, QUOTED_PARAMETERS
Constructor and Description |
---|
AuthenticationInfoHeader()
Creates a new AuthenticationInfoHeader
|
AuthenticationInfoHeader(Header hd)
Creates a new AuthenticationInfoHeader
|
AuthenticationInfoHeader(java.lang.String hvalue)
Creates a new AuthenticationInfoHeader
|
AuthenticationInfoHeader(java.util.Vector auth_params)
Creates a new AuthenticationInfoHeader
specifing the auth_scheme and the vector of authentication parameters.
|
Modifier and Type | Method and Description |
---|---|
java.lang.String |
getAuthScheme()
Gets the athentication scheme.
|
java.lang.String |
getParameter(java.lang.String param_name)
Returns the parameter param_name, in case removing quotes.
|
java.util.Vector |
getParameterNames()
Gets a String Vector of parameter names.
|
boolean |
hasParameter(java.lang.String param_name)
Whether has parameter param_name
|
addAlgorithParam, addAutsParam, addCnonceParam, addNcParam, addNextnonceParam, addNonceParam, addOpaqueParam, addParameter, addQopOptionsParam, addQopParam, addQuotedParameter, addRealmParam, addResponseParam, addRspauthParam, addUnquotedParameter, addUriParam, addUsernameParam, getAlgorithParam, getAutsParam, getCnonceParam, getNcParam, getNextnonceParam, getNonceParam, getOpaqueParam, getQopOptionsParam, getQopParam, getRealmParam, getResponseParam, getRspauthParam, getUriParam, getUsernameParam, hasAlgorithmParam, hasAutsParam, hasCnonceParam, hasNcParam, hasNextnonceParam, hasNonceParam, hasOpaqueParam, hasQopOptionsParam, hasQopParam, hasRealmParam, hasResponseParam, hasRspauthParam, hasUriParam, hasUsernameParam
public AuthenticationInfoHeader()
public AuthenticationInfoHeader(java.lang.String hvalue)
public AuthenticationInfoHeader(Header hd)
public AuthenticationInfoHeader(java.util.Vector auth_params)
auth_param is a vector of String of the form parm_name "=" parm_value
public boolean hasParameter(java.lang.String param_name)
hasParameter
in class AuthenticationHeader
public java.lang.String getParameter(java.lang.String param_name)
getParameter
in class AuthenticationHeader
public java.util.Vector getParameterNames()
getParameterNames
in class AuthenticationHeader
public java.lang.String getAuthScheme()
getAuthScheme
in class AuthenticationHeader